About from company website

Mark Whitely Group, established in 1987, is a leading construction company based in Dorchester, Dorset. Initially founded as a bricklaying business by owner Mark Whitely, the company has expanded significantly to offer a comprehensive range of services including civil engineering and groundworks. This expansion allows them to undertake large and diverse construction projects for property developers and other clients.

The company prides itself on delivering excellent craftsmanship and utilizing the latest technology, including robotic imaging for surveying and setting out. They maintain a modern fleet of plant equipment and employ CPCS qualified operators to ensure efficiency and safety. Mark Whitely Group is a Wessex Water approved contractor, capable of handling all sewer works to their stringent standards.

Their main activity involves contracting with property developers for large-scale new build projects, but they also undertake smaller projects and non-new build works. The team comprises highly skilled Civil Engineers, Ground Workers, Bricklayers, and Plant Operatives, all committed to high standards of work and safety.

Questions about Mark Whitely Group Ltd from the record on this page

What does Mark Whitely Group Ltd do?

Specialists in civil engineering, groundworks and bricklaying, working with Wessex Water and Frys & Sons on large and diverse constructions projects. Their listed services include Civil engineering, Groundworks, Bricklaying and Drainage.

Where is Mark Whitely Group Ltd based?

Mark Whitely Group Ltd is registered at Stafford House, 10 Prince Of Wales Road, Dorchester, DT1 1PW, in South West.

What areas does Mark Whitely Group Ltd cover?

Mark Whitely Group Ltd states that it works across Dorset.

How many people work at Mark Whitely Group Ltd?

Accounts filed for the year to 2025 report 12 employees, which places the company in the 10-49 employees band.

What is Mark Whitely Group Ltd's turnover?

Mark Whitely Group Ltd does not disclose turnover: UK small-company accounts are not required to. Based on headcount and trade debtors in its filed accounts, turnover is likely to fall between £740k and £2.0m. This is an estimate, not a filed figure.

Is Mark Whitely Group Ltd still trading?

Companies House lists Mark Whitely Group Ltd as active, with accounts most recently made up to 2025-04-30.

What accreditations does Mark Whitely Group Ltd hold?

Mark Whitely Group Ltd displays Wessex Water Approved Contractor, Master of Builders, C2 Safety, SMA Worksafe Contractor, SSSTS and NRswa on its website.

What sectors does Mark Whitely Group Ltd work in?

Mark Whitely Group Ltd works in Residential, Commercial and Infrastructure.

When was Mark Whitely Group Ltd established?

Mark Whitely Group Ltd was incorporated on 2000-03-20, though the company says it has traded since 1987.
